Creamy Instant Pot Red Lentil Soup

Jay
A traditional staple dish in Middle Eastern Countries! It is effortlessly easy to make and needs few ingredients.

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
10 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Course Soup
Cuisine Mediterranean
Servings 4 Servings

Equipment

Instant Pot/ Pressure Cooker
Immersion blender

Ingredients
  

  • ¼ cup oil
  • 1 onion finely ch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ic finely chopped
  • 2 tbsp. ginger fresh (optional)
  • 2 tbsp. turmeric fresh (optional)
  • 1 ½ teaspoon curry powder
  • 1 teaspoon turmeric powder
  • ½ teaspoon coriander powder
  • 1 cube Maggi
  • 1 cup red lentils rinsed
  • 4 cups hot water (or chicken broth or vegetable broth)
  • 1 teaspoon salt (if needed) (if needed)

Instructions
 

  • Turn your instant pot on sauté mode; add oil, garlic, and onion sauté for three minutes.
  • Add the spices (curry powder, turmeric powder, coriander powder, salt or Maggi cube). Mix until well combined.
  • Turn the sauté mode off, then add rinsed lentils, and mix well.
  • Add hot water and close the instant pot lid.
  • Turn the venting knob to seal.
  • Cook on high pressure for 15 minutes (turn warm off).
  • Natural Release for 10 minutes.
  • Turn the knob to vent and then open the lid.
  • You can serve the lentil soup as is or use an immersion blender to make it creamy.
  • Serve it with bread or rice and enjoy.
